Narrow QRM Definition Not Necessary
A proposed rule by federal regulators to impose a minimum 20 percent down payment, stringent debt-to-income ratio requirements and rigid credit standards will deny millions of Americans access to safe, low-cost mortgages, according to the NATIONAL ASSOCIATION OF REALTORS®.
